Abstract: Research on space genes, which reveals the spatial organization laws of urban form, plays a crucial role in balancing ecological protection, cultural inheritance, and contemporary development, offering significant value for both research and practice. However, due to the absence of a systematic approach to identifying space genes, the objectivity, completeness, and reliability of findings are often questionable. Based on an in-depth understanding of space genes, this study proposes that the key to identifying space genes lies in the recognition of interactions between space, nature, and humans within urban characteristic spaces. The identification process is elaborated in five steps: summarizing urban characteristic spaces; gaining public recognition of characteristic spaces; clustering and filtering of spatial cognition features; abstracting the configuration relationships of spatial elements; and integrating a set of spatial organization rules. Accurately identifying space genes directly enhance the operational efficiency and accuracy of space gene analysis and its practical applications. This approach contributes effectively to planning and design for local sustainable development.
